Several armed response officers rushed to a property in Sonning Common after a disturbance at a home on Shiplake Bottom Road.

The police were originally spotted in Sonning Common by neighbours around 4:30 pm on Sunday, May 12.

Following the disturbance in the house, police have reported that the man - thought to be carrying a knife – locked himself inside a shed.

Alongside armed police, negotiators also attended the property in Sonning.

The Chronicle attended the scene in Sonning Common around 9 pm on Sunday, May 12 where armed police were parked at the Peppard War Memorial Hall getting ready to depart after the man was detained on suspicion of criminal damage.

A spokesperson from Thames Valley Police said: “No one was injured as a result of the incident.  The man remains in custody at this time. We would like to thank the public for their patience.”

Police were spotted escorting people into the property at 9 pm on the night of the incident.
